Continental Casualty Company et al v. Hopeman Brothers, Inc.

Filing 33

OPINION AND ORDER re: 18 MOTION to Transfer Case to the U.S. District Court for the Eastern District of Virginia. MOTION to Dismiss . filed by Hopeman Brothers, Inc., 21 MOTION to Compel Arbitration Pursuant to the Wellington Agreement. filed by Hopeman Brothers, Inc. Accordingly, Defendant's motions to compel the Wellington LMCs to arbitration, dismiss Continental and Lexington, and transfer this action to the Eastern District of Virginia are GRA NTED. The proceedings as to the Wellington LMCs are hereby stayed pending arbitration. See Katz v. Cellco Partnernship, 794 F.3d 341, 342 (2d Cir. 2015); Plazza v. Airbnb, Inc., No. 16-1085, 2018 WL 583122, at *15 (S.D.N.Y. Jan. 26, 2018). The Clerk of Court is respectfully requested to terminate the motions at ECF Nos. 18 and 21. SO ORDERED. (Signed by Judge Andrew L. Carter, Jr on 3/27/2018) (rj)
